Board recommends limited registration for Empire Technologies (Aruze) with quarterly tax reporting condition
Summary
The Nevada Gaming Control Board recommended conditional approval of Empire Technological Group (Aruze Gaming Global) with a five-year limited registration and quarterly reporting requirements focused on a Reno-related IRS tax lien and ongoing compliance.
The Nevada Gaming Control Board on July 9 recommended approval of Empire Technological Group Limited's license applications (doing business as Aruze Gaming Global) but imposed a set of compliance and reporting conditions and a five-year limited registration for the company's principals.
Empire told the board it has matured its compliance program since a prior limited registration in 2023, hired former board staff for regulatory positions, and integrated assets from the former Aruze Gaming America.
